Spencer LaJoye Turns Prayers Into Plowshares On Their New Song

Spencer LaJoye grew up as one of eight in a family of musicians in rural Southwest Michigan. At the age of 5, Spencer picked up a violin and pursued classical music until college, when they swapped their bow for a pen.
